Introduction to the Metric System

The metric system, formally known as the International System of Units (SI), is a decimal system of measurement based on powers of 10. Worth adding: this makes conversions between units remarkably straightforward. In practice, unlike the imperial system (inches, feet, yards, etc. ), the metric system's consistent scaling eliminates the need for complex conversion factors. Here's the thing — the core units in the metric system include the meter (m) for length, the kilogram (kg) for mass, and the second (s) for time. Many other units are derived from these base units.

For length, the commonly used units are:

  • Kilometer (km): 1000 meters
  • Meter (m): The base unit of length
  • Decimeter (dm): 0.1 meters (or 10 centimeters)
  • Centimeter (cm): 0.01 meters (or 10 millimeters)
  • Millimeter (mm): 0.001 meters (or 0.1 centimeters)
  • Micrometer (µm): 0.000001 meters

This hierarchical structure facilitates easy conversion between units by simply moving the decimal point.

Converting 18mm to cm: The Calculation

The conversion of 18 millimeters to centimeters is a simple matter of applying the relationship between these two units:

1 cm = 10 mm

Because of this, to convert millimeters to centimeters, you divide the value in millimeters by 10.

So, 18 mm / 10 mm/cm = 1.8 cm

So, 18 mm is equal to 1.8 cm.

Beyond 18mm: Mastering Metric Conversions

Once you grasp the fundamental principle of converting between millimeters and centimeters, you can readily extend this knowledge to other metric conversions. For example:

  • Converting centimeters to meters: Divide the value in centimeters by 100 (1 meter = 100 centimeters)
  • Converting millimeters to meters: Divide the value in millimeters by 1000 (1 meter = 1000 millimeters)
  • Converting meters to kilometers: Divide the value in meters by 1000 (1 kilometer = 1000 meters)

The consistent use of powers of 10 simplifies these conversions significantly. Remember the key is to understand the relationships between the different units and how they relate to the base unit—the meter, in this case.

Frequently Asked Questions (FAQ)

Q1: Why is the metric system preferred over the imperial system in many scientific and engineering contexts?

A1: The metric system's decimal-based structure simplifies calculations and reduces the risk of errors compared to the imperial system, which involves complex conversion factors between units. Its global adoption further facilitates international collaboration and data exchange.

Q2: Are there any instances where millimeters are preferred over centimeters?

A2: Yes, millimeters are often preferred when dealing with smaller dimensions requiring higher precision. To give you an idea, the dimensions of electronic components or fine mechanical parts are often expressed in millimeters.

Q4: How do I convert 18mm to inches?

A4: To convert 18mm to inches, you would first convert millimeters to centimeters (as shown above), and then centimeters to inches using the conversion factor: 1 inch = 2.54 centimeters.
